NX all the way, make sure you clean out your intake manifold once in a while too though, get the right spark plugs, better fuel pump. You can get NX kits on ebay for $400 shipped they install pretty easy too, No you don't need and AFPR either. Also NX horsepower is 2% +/- at the wheels not at the flywheel. :)<p>[ July 10, 2003: Message edited by: lazzyie ]</p>

I have a zex kit, and I like it alot. Only thing is that I have the older style zex kit. And my TPS doesn't give off enough voltage to trigger the ZEX NMU do start spraying.. I don't know why people hate on zex. They are easy and work very well, and look very clean under the hood. Just one box, instead of multiple solinoids.
